IDENTIFIKASI JENIS TELUR NEMATODA YANG TERDAPAT PADA SAYURAN Suwondo "; Elya Febrita; Lestia Pratiwi
Biogenesis Vol 12, No 1 (2015)
Publisher : Program Studi Pendidikan Biologi

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(317.239 KB) | DOI: 10.31258/biogenesis.12.1.14-18

Abstract

ABSTRACT The aim of reseach was to determine of the eggs of various types of parasitic nematode worms found in vegetables in February and May 2015. The study was conducted with namely the identification of various types of nematode eggs using a survey method. Sampling was done by purposive sampling. The parameters observed in this study are various types of nematode worm eggs rich in vegetable lettuce (Lactuca sativa), basil (Ocimum basilicum L) and cabbage (Brassica oleracea). The results showed that nematode worm eggs found in vegetables lettuce (Lactuca sativa) is Trichuris trichiura and Necator americanus, basil (Ocimum basilicum L) was found on the eggs Ancylostoma duodenale and cabbage (Brassica oleracea) found eggs of Ascaris lumbricoides. Keywords: Nematode worm eggs, Lettuce (Lactuca sativa), Basil (Ocimum basilicum L), Cabbage (Brassica oleracea)

Analysis of Concentration of Heavy Metal (Pb) and Cadmium (Cd) In Waterfish (Eichhornia crassipes) in Indragiri River, Riau Elya Febrita
International Journal of Ecophysiology Vol. 2 No. 1 (2020): International Journal of Ecophysiology
Publisher : Talenta Publisher

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(653.231 KB) | DOI: 10.32734/ijoep.v2i1.3985

Abstract

Research has been conducted to determine the concentration of Lead (Pb) and Cadmium (Cd) heavy metals in water hyacinth (Eichhornia crassipes) in the Indragiri River Waters of Indragiri Hilir Regency in May-July 2016. Determination of the research station was carried out by purposive random sampling by considering environmental conditions based on community activities around the river and the existence of Eichhornia crassipes. The main parameters in this study include the concentration of heavy metals Pb and Cd in river water, sediments and Eichhornia crassipes, and physico-chemical parameters as supporting parameters. The results showed that the average concentration of Pb heavy metals in river water was 0.276 ppm and Cd was 0.126 ppm. The average concentration of heavy metals Pb in sediments was 4.61 ppm and Cd of 0.75 ppm. The accumulation of Pb and Cd Eichhornia crassipest heavy metals is included in the low category, namely the average concentration of Pb heavy metals in the root organ is 3.02 ppm, on the leaf stalk 2.61 ppm, and on the leaves 2.09 ppm. The concentration of heavy metal Cd at the root was 0.47 ppm, at the leaf stalk 0.39 ppm, and at the leaves 0.362 ppm

STRUKTUR KOMUNITAS BIVALVIA DI KAWASAN MANGROVE DESA TANAH MERAH KABUPATEN KEPULAUAN MERANTI UNTUK RANCANGAN HANDOUT SEBAGAI BAHAN AJAR BIOLOGI KELAS X Mimi Mirahika; Suwondo Suwondo; Elya Febrita
Jurnal Online Mahasiswa (JOM) Bidang Keguruan dan Ilmu Pendidikan Vol 9, No 2 (2022): EDISI 2 JULI-DESEMBER 2022
Publisher : Jurnal Online Mahasiswa (JOM) Bidang Keguruan dan Ilmu Pendidikan

Show Abstract | Download Original | Original Source | Check in Google Scholar

Abstract

Abstract: This research was conducted in May - June 2022 with the aim of knowing the bivalve community structure in the mangrove area of Tanah Merah Village for the design of handouts as biology teaching materials for class X. This research was carried out in the mangrove area of Tanah Merah Village for bivalve sampling while for identification of bivalves carried out at the Laboratory of the Biology Education Study Program, PMIPA FKIP Department, Riau University. The parameters measured in this study were species composition, abundance, diversity, dominance, temperature, salinity, pH, sediment type, and organic matter. The research method used was a survey method, where sampling samples used the squared transect method. At the study site, 3 (three) observation stations were determined, three transects were drawn at each station, where each transect was placed in a 5m x 5m square plot. Based on the research results, 3 species of bivalves were found, namely Anadara granosa Phapia textile, and Geloma erosa. Bivalve abundance values obtained between stations ranged from 0.57-0.89 ind/m2. The index value of species diversity ranges from 0.68-1.51, which is classified as moderate and the dominance index value ranges from 0.37-0.71. The results of the study can be used as an alternative teaching material in the form of handouts in class X high school biology learning.Key Word : Bivalve, Handout, Structure Community
